Related occupations
Explore related occupations in the aviation manager sector.
Survey Pilot
A Survey Pilot flies aircraft for land measurement and aerial photography, ensuring safety and liaising with air traffic control.
Commercial Pilot
A Commercial Pilot flies aircraft for various purposes, requiring strong aviation skills, calmness under pressure, and clear communication.
Helicopter Pilot
A Helicopter Pilot flies helicopters for tasks like transport, surveillance, and search and rescue, ensuring safety and clear communication.
Flying Instructor
A Flying Instructor teaches students aviation theory and flying techniques, supervising flights and ensuring safety throughout the process.
IFR Pilot
An IFR Pilot operates aircraft solely by instruments, transporting passengers or freight while ensuring safety and effective communication.
Airport Ground Crew
Airport Ground Crew handle tasks like baggage, tarmac duties, and cleaning. Strong teamwork, safety focus, and flexibility with hours are essential skills.
Flight Attendant
A Flight Attendant ensures passenger comfort and safety during flights by checking tickets, demonstrating procedures, and serving refreshments.
Airport Operations Manager
Airport Operations Managers oversee airport activities, security, and maintenance. Strong leadership, organization, and problem-solving skills are essential.
Multi-Crew Pilot
A Multi-Crew Pilot operates as part of a flight team, handling communication with air traffic control and performing safety checks during flights.
Aircraft Maintenance Engineer
An Aircraft Maintenance Engineer repairs and maintains aeronautical systems, ensuring safety, precision, and teamwork, with specialisations in structures, avionics, or mechanics.
Freight Pilot
A Freight Pilot transports goods via aircraft, ensuring timely delivery, conducting safety checks, filing flight plans, and maintaining communication with air traffic control.
Apprentice Aircraft Maintenance Engineer
An Apprentice Aircraft Maintenance Engineer assists with aeronautical repairs, working under a qualified engineer, focusing on safety, detail, and adaptability.
Aircraft Surface Finisher

Aerodrome Operations Supervisor
An Aerodrome Operations Supervisor ensures safe and efficient operations at an aerodrome, handles security and maintenance, and communicates with staff.
Cabin Crew Supervisor
A Cabin Crew Supervisor manages flight attendants, ensures excellent service, resolves security or passenger issues, and demonstrates strong leadership.
Ground Operations Supervisor
A Ground Operations Supervisor oversees ground crew activities, ensures safety, handles emergencies, resolves issues, and manages multiple tasks efficiently.
Air Traffic Controller
An Air Traffic Controller manages aircraft movements in designated airspace, ensuring safety and clear communication during flights and landings.
Aviation Consultant
An Aviation Consultant advises airlines and airports on operations, safety, and compliance, analysing data to recommend improvements in the industry.
Flight Dispatcher
A Flight Dispatcher coordinates flight plans and communications between pilots and air traffic control to ensure safe and timely aircraft operations.
